How To Find Affordable Sports Cars

Author : Gregg Hall

Claiming any one new sports car is the most affordable is a great way to start an endless debate Even if the list price of a particular sports car is less than its competitors, a forthcoming model is likely to sneak in at a few dollars less Meanwhile, limiting discussion to current models overlooks the truly most affordable sports cars-used models

Used sports cars can be bargains, particularly older models from less glamorous manufacturers Fiat sports cars from the 1970s, for instance, can often be found in running condition for under a few thousand dollars Any sports club car membership will undoubtedly boast scores of stories detailing great bargains found from individual owners on classic sports cars that are more coveted by collectors, too

If you are looking for a truly affordable sports car and are not intimidated by the prospect of the necessary maintenance issues inherent in older models, you should certainly seek out a used sports car

There are a variety of ways to find affordable sports cars The traditional method of looking through your local classified newspaper advertisements on a regular basis can still yield amazing values Sellers are motivated to part with their sports cars for a variety of reasons and sometimes their needs can be immediate This will encourage them to sell the car at prices sometimes well beneath market value Bargain hunting via classified advertisements is a great way to stumble upon a real bargain sports car

Mechanics can be a great source of bargain cars, too Often, customers will leave a sports car for work at an auto shop Once repairs are completed, they will be unable to afford the repair bill and may be forced to default the car to the shop Mechanics acquire liens on the vehicles and are able to offer them for sale Mechanics are experts in repairing vehicles and are primarily interested in maintaining cars-not in selling them A mechanic holding an abandoned vehicle still lacks payment for the work performed, too As such, these cars can often be purchased at bargain rates As an additional benefit, buying from a mechanic may indicate the car has had any known problems already repaired At the very least, you will have a great source of information about the car’s mechanical status-a benefit frequently missing from other bargain sources

Internet auctions also provide an outlet for sports car bargain-hunters The auction market is always tricky-sometimes a car may actually sell for far more than one would think it was actually worth In other cases, there may be a window of opportunity to snag a used sports car at an amazing price Poorly timed auctions or auctions that do not feature a highly sought after made or model of car can result in very low prices

Of course the bargain shopper needs to enter the market well informed Many seemingly great deals can really be busts for a buyer if they are not sufficiently educated However, affordable sports cars are out there on the market-one need only find them

Classified advertisements, repair shops and internet auctions are all great opportunities to find a sports car at a bargain price One need not resign themselves to the prospect of paying top dollar for a sports car By choosing less popular models, or simply by hunting out great deals, a prospective buyer can save literally thousands of dollars on their sports car purchase

Arrest Warrants How Do Speed Traps Lead to Your Warrant

Author : Steve Gee

How do speed traps work and why do I have an arrest warrant?

Isn t technology wonderful Until recently, if the police wanted to catch you driving your car too fast then they would have to follow you in a police car for a while to match your speed then stop you and write you out a ticket You knew what was happening back then There was no mistaking that you had just picked up a speed violation and you had to do something about it because a cop has just told you to

Those were the days but it s all different now You can pick up speeding tickets and other violations while you are driving without even being aware that you were doing anything wrong let alone getting caught doing it You only have to drive past a police radar speed trap a little too fast and that s enough to trigger a citation You will get it in the mail a few days or even weeks later If you ignore the letter or it gets lost in the mail then it s likely that you ll end up with a warrant for your arrest

Police radar speed traps can be detected

Have you ever stood at the side of a rail track when a train is approaching and noticed that the sound the train makes changes in pitch as it gets closer to you then further away again This is called the doppler effect and the technique is used in radar speed traps to catch you exceeding the speed limit The difference is that radar uses radio waves instead of sound but the principle is the same

Radar speed guns send out beams of radio waves that tend to go in all directions not just directed at your vehicle The radio waves can be detected by installing a simple device in your car which can alert you to the fact that there is a radar speed trap in the area and give you time to slow down and avoid getting a ticket

Police Laser speed traps are harder to detect

Your radar detector won t be any help to you against the new breed of laser speed guns which are fast replacing the old radar gun trap Laser speed detector guns send out a narrow beam of light which shines on your car and the equipment actually measures the time that it takes the light beam to hit your car and return to the gun This is a very accurate way of measuring speed and it s also very difficult to detect one in operation because there is only one beam of light to detect

There are no electronic counter measures that I know of that can effectively give you an early warning of a laser speed trap This means that you could get a letter in the mail unexpectedly at almost any time Don t ignore it when it comes because it could turn into an arrest warrant if you do

What can you do about this new technology?

Well you could try obeying the law and keeping your speed under the limit at all times This is easier said than done of course First you have to make sure that you know what the speed limit is at all times then you have to keep your speed under it all the time It only takes one small mistake on your part and you ve just picked up a ticket

If you can t avoid getting caught in a police speed trap then you must make sure that you pay the fine or protest your innocence as soon as possible Yes the police do make mistakes so it s worth making sure that you were actually there when they say you were If for some reason the fine turns into a warrant then you can takes steps to find out about it as soon as possible and deal with it before you get arrested

Vauxhall Zafira Now Why Didn t I Think of That

Author : Jon Barlow

Of course the most obvious answer to this question is "because you’re not a car designer dummy" Even if I was though I probably would have raised a cheer for the person who solved the age old automotive conundrum of how to transport a family and all their junk around in something smaller than a removal lorry and without the styling and handling characteristics that go with it

Before you say anything I realise that this was not the greatest problem that mankind has faced and we need to put things into perspective here but nonetheless the solution still required a stroke of genius

1999 was the year when Vauxhall introduced the Zafira to a rapturous audience It reinvented family motoring and caused the demise of the trusty estate car or at the very least gave it an identity crisis Vauxhall was unrepentant however and the near decade that has elapsed since its launch the Zafira is still being purchased in large numbers and is cherished throughout this land almost as much as the family pet

It would be a lie to say that the seven seat Zafira can match the very latest compact MPVs for steering feel or agility, but the handling is safe and predictable Grip levels are strong and body lean through bends isn t excessive However, at times the suspension damping doesn t cope well over rough surfaces and it lacks control under hard cornering but what do you expect in an MPV? The brakes are strong with very short stopping distances especially at low speed The aircraft style handbrake is neat although a bit fiddly at first

Renault could claim that they were first into the compact MPV sector with the Scenic but it is the seven seat Zafira that undoubtedly transformed it and has inspired such competition as the Grand Scenic, VW Touran, Toyota Verso and Mazda 5 Some manufacturers only offer five seat versions of their Zafira rival, but Vauxhall has optimised the Zafira in seven seat form, for those who just want five seats it offers the Meriva instead The line up of models is huge and in addition there are special editions too, which change periodically More recently Vauxhall has taken the model more up market with an Elite trim

The Zafira offers a wide range of petrol and diesel engines but its weight means that the smaller less powerful units do sometimes struggle a bit The Zafira is fairly popular as a fleet vehicle so Vauxhall offers a 1 9 litre diesel but retail customers are accounted for as well with more affordable petrol engines This is fortunate, as the Zafira sometimes looks a little expensive compared to some rivals, particularly when you consider standard equipment levels that could be more generous

The latest Zafira, with its rakish headlights and smoother lines, is undoubtedly a better looking car than the original The interior is also stylish and constructed from quality materials The driving position is high and reassuring whilst head, shoulder and knee room are ample and the seats are comfortable

The Flex7 folding seat system is still holding up well and by folding the seats flat you can enhance the already capacious boot considerably The smaller engined petrol and diesel Zafiras really impress for fuel economy and retained values are still surprisingly good considering how many used Zafiras are available on the market, servicing costs and intervals are very competitive too as a result of the enviable reliability record of the car

All in all the Zafira shapes up well and whilst still being ubiquitous in numbers who would choose to be different just for the sake of it? Help What are Carbon Fiber Hoods

Author : kenneth kwan

The military and aerospace industries have made great use of the material, carbon fiber for more than 5 decades It is only now rising in popularity in the vehicle manufacturing world because of how favorably carbon fiber hoods have been received People exclaim joy over the durability and light-weight feel of carbon fiber hoods which only 2 reasons why they are preferable versus hoods made of other materials

So how exactly is the carbon fiber for the renowned carbon fiber hoods made? One has a choice of two methodologies to make carbon fiber One method is called the “wet lay-up” procedure Two positives about this particular method is that is requires less labor than the other one and less monies to fund the entire project What happens is, a mold is filled with dry fibers laid across it before resin tops it all off The amount of resin used is dependent on the maker’s preference for thickness

Sounds pretty easy right? Not really If the fibers are too full of resin, the carbon fiber produced will be heavier and its strength and stiffness is not at its peak The “wet lay-up” process yields a lot of deformed products because some sections will have too much resin while others may lack the correct amount

The other method usually produces good products It is titled the “pre-impregnated lay up” process The last 2 decades have seen the development and continual efforts towards perfection of this procedure Usually, the outcome of “pre-impregnated” carbon fiber is 20% to 30% better in strength than the carbon fiber yielded from the “wet” process

The resin-loaded fibers are rolled up and then frozen so that the curing process is ceased Afterwards, the rolls are sealed in a vacuum bag compaction or a vacuum bag compaction plus an auto clave Without the autoclave, the materials are shoved into an oven With the autoclave, a pressure cooker is used in the place of an oven

Carbon fiber received notice from the car world during the 1970s the reason for this is because automobile producers want to make products which are eco-system friendly and cars which are more fuel-efficient Carbon fiber only costs $5-$10 and so, it is cost-efficient enough so that more experiments can be conducted to deduce which car parts can utilize this specific material Car-enthusiasts thrill in buying carbon fiber car parts, such as the famous carbon fiber hoods, because carbon fiber parts are aesthetically gorgeous Also, from a practical point of view, carbon fiber is much more durable than steel or aluminum

What Are Some Of The Hazards Of Hybrids

Author : Gregg Hall

With all of the talk of hybrid vehicles many people are singing their praises about these lightweight, fuel-efficient cars But are there hazards to driving a hybrid? Is there really anything to worry about? Let’s take a closer look at potential hybrid hazards

One of the biggest concerns often talked about when it comes to hybrid vehicles has to do with those personnel responding to accidents involving a hybrid Many traditional looking cars such as the Honda Accord and Ford Escape are being built with hybrid engines and rescuers might experience some difficulty at the scene of an accident identifying one as such The reason the identification is crucial is that as compared to conventional gas powered cars, hybrid vehicles have a tremendous amount of electricity coursing through them and thus could cause injury to rescuers and further injury to drivers already hurt by the crash Many people believe that the solution to this problem is for automakers to affix a label on the driver’s side visor stating that it is a hybrid vehicle, equip with all the features that this kind of car entails

New hybrids are bursting onto the market at an increasing rate and therefore all first responders (including the police, fire department and paramedics) need to be taught about ways in which hybrid cars differ from more traditional non-hybrid models Lack of education could result in safety measures being compromised and injuries (life threatening or otherwise) taking place To use the battery in a hybrid to illustrate the point, in some hybrid models the battery carries with it a charge of up to 500 volts and is powered both by gasoline and electricity Compare this with the voltage of a typical non-hybrid car, which is in the area of 12 volts First responders need to be taught where the battery is located in a hybrid car and how to cut the cables without risking being electrocuted by the high voltage that the battery puts out This is particularly important when machinery such as the Jaws of Life is required to physically remove a passenger in imminent danger from a car It cannot be emphasized enough, without proper training, more serious injury, and even death, could result

This problem is being addressed by manufacturers of hybrids with Honda and Toyota going to the front of the line on safety procedures Hybrid cars are being suited with color codes so first responders can easily comprehend the flow of electricity in the car Honda hybrids use the color bright orange to designate the high-voltage power line which helps reduce safety risks for rescuers responding to calls

Concerns about hybrid hazards have led Honda and Toyota to create their own individual safety guides for rescue personnel Every fire department in the United States received a copy of these guides to be made available for their staff to educate themselves Toyota has just completed new guides for its latest hybrid vehicles, the Highlander and Lexus These guides can easily be read online by any member of the public, whether they are emergency workers or not

In South Florida, with its many canals, many people have expressed concerns about the hybrid hazards involved in water submersion, as these kinds of accidents are common in this area of the state Manufacturers of hybrid vehicles say that the only thing emergency personnel need to keep in mind in regard to safety issues is to remember to make sure the car’s ignition is turned off once it is out of the water

Speaking of the car being turned off, that is another issue for hot debate when it comes to talk of hybrid hazards Hybrid cars are made differently than traditional gas powered vehicles in that it is not always easy to tell if they are off or still running Most traditional cars one need only feel the hood of the car to make a correct determination but hybrids can be tricky- a hybrid can appear to be turned off when in actual fact it is in silent electric mode and very able to plow over an unsuspecting person if any movement or pressure is applied to the accelerator One possible solution to this serious hazard put forth by the fire department in Texas is to place chocks under the wheels if it is not known whether the car’s ignition is still on or not

Some Of The Reasons You Should Consider Alloy Wheels For Your Car

Author : Gregg Hall

People who are serious about their cars have known for a long time that the lusterless, cookie-cutter wheels that come in stock can easily be replaced with a set of snazzy alloy rims, which will improve a car’s handling and appearance So, they have done so, trading in their stock rims for attractive allow wheels, setting themselves apart from the endless stream of other cars and getting a more comfortable ride in the process Perhaps it’s time you did the same

Making the most of consumer demand, wheel makers have started to adapt their product so that it meets the demands of all consumers, many of whom demand bigger, shinier rims to put on the SUV they drive around the city in, or the tiny coupes they dart back and forth to work in, or even to add a special flair to their vehicle or motorcycle These large diameter, high shine finish wheels appeal to a wide variety of consumers

Despite their glossy shine and attractive look, equipping a car with alloy wheels can present a set of problems If you buy a set of rims from a European wheel manufacturer, such as Volvo, or a set of multi-piece wheels, such as BBS, your wheels may be less sturdy than the basic, bland steel ones that came as stock with your car They might be easily bent out of shape, marred by a sidewalk, or otherwise damaged And when they are, you will be presented with the question of whether or not you need to purchase an entire new set

Replacement can add up to be a costly venture when you do it through one of your local dealer of performance wheels, up to several hundreds of dollars or more, and can take up to a week or more This depends of course on the severity of the damage that the wheels have sustained In severe cases you might have to debate whether it is better to replace or repair your wheels

The question of whether to repair or to replace is often answered by that great spirit of inspiration, cost Since it is often the case that a replacement tire can be extremely expensive (up to $2,000 dollars or more for some performance wheels), people who did not want to spend an arm and a leg started asking if their technician could bend their damaged wheel back into shape So was born the rim repair industry

As long as a wheel repair technician can be sure that a tire can safely be reshaped, which is to say, as long as a wheel can drive safely after it has been reshaped, then simple repair is a more economical option for damaged alloy wheels If, however, your wheels have been totaled, the tire technicians at Metro Wheels will not risk you or your passengers’ lives You will have to purchase replacement wheels if there is any risk involved in repair

A Look At Different Segments Of The Auto Parts Industry

Author : Gregg Hall

Auto body parts are a huge industry, since pretty much all car owners need them at least once in their lives Cars that are damaged by accidents or wear and tear can leave owners trying to find the parts to replace them Some parts such as rear view mirrors or steering wheels may seem easy to replace, but walking into one of the many stores that carry the parts will quickly change that opinion There are so many to choose from and the price ranges vary so much, that you may not know which is the best one to get

The sale of these parts are not limited to people who have had an accident or just want a nicer looking car seat There are many hobbyists who rebuild cars from scratch, either to keep for themselves or to sell newly restored classic cars at a big profit Trying to find parts for the older model cars is not easy unless you know where to look

There are several options available when looking for auto body parts One option of course is to go to a store that sells them, where you can find a huge array to select from Another option is to go to a car dealer that sells the particular make of the car that you are trying to repair A third option is to go to an auto salvage yard

Auto salvage yards carry parts that you may not be able to get elsewhere and you can save a bundle by buying them there These parts are salvaged from junked cars and since many of the cars are older models, their usually hard to replace parts are readily available in the salvage yards People who restore cars want to get the original parts that were intended for them, right down to the ashtrays and car antennae These are the people who most frequently come to auto salvage yards after experience has taught them that this is where they have the best chance to find the part that they want These yards also have newer model cars that have been totaled in accidents, so you have a good chance of finding parts for these types of cars as well You can get seats, mirrors, tires, and engine parts, such as starters or even belts You can also get fenders, bumpers, side panels, hoods or any other part that you might need at a fraction of the cost that you would pay by purchasing them new

Another way to get discount auto parts is from what’s known as the after market These are parts that are made by manufacturers other than the original company, but are designed to fit a specific car For example, if you own a Chevy and need a particular part, you can go to the aftermarket and get one without having to pay the expense of a part made by Chevrolet

Know Your Gasoline Powered Small Engine

Author : Ben Anton

From large industries to the average homeowner, gasoline powered small engines are widely used to complete major and minor tasks all over the world Lawn mowers, air compressors and pumps are among the most the popular equipment that utilizes this machinery They also power ATVs, motorcycles, scooters and certain light aircraft For household mechanics, knowing the basics of a gasoline powered engine can help better maintain your equipment and help you trouble shoot potential issues that may arise

What is a Gasoline Powered Small Engine?

These systems are also known as an internal combustion engine To run these engines, a spark created when the ignition is switched on creates an explosion as it comes into contact with the gasoline in the combustion chamber Gasoline is a slow burning combustible liquid that becomes explosive when it mixes with air This explosion is what gives the engine its power There are a number of parts within these engines that make this entire process work efficiently

Small Engine Components

1 Fuel System

The fuel system is made up of several other components The fuel tank stores the gasoline until it enters the carburetor A fuel pump removes the gasoline through a fuel line into the carburetor The carburetor then mixes the required volume of air and gas in proper proportion to create the necessary energy Inside the carburetor, a small filter collects small particles of dirt and sediment that may clog or dirty the fuel

A primer is used to inject a small amount of extra gasoline into the carburetor to create a higher fuel intensity and stronger spark This is usually used when weather conditions are cold or the small engine vehicle has been sitting for a long period of time

2 The Ignition System

Combustion cannot take place if the spark needed to create the condition is not ignited The ignition produces a high voltage spark that sets off the combustion needed to start the engine A battery is used to activate this and a spark plug provides the catalyst in which current can flow

3 The Cylinder Block

Combustion takes place in the cylinder block Within the combustion chamber, the heat released by the chemical reaction creates a high pressured gas environment As this pressure force is pushed to the pistons of the engine, it causes the crankshaft to rotate

4 The Cooling System

Because of the large amount of pressure and fuel reactions, gasoline small engines produce a large amount of heat To keep them running efficiently, a cooling system must be in place These engines are usually cooled using metal fins that push cool air across the system Bearings are also used to bring down the amount of friction on the engine, thus reducing the amount of heat generated when it is running Additionally, regular maintenance that includes oiling and cleaning filters will keep the engine heat down and the machine’s efficiency up

There is a lot more that can be learned about the inner workings of a gasoline powered small engine However, the basic mechanics of these machines can be broken down to some basic fundamentals in vehicle engine construction What everyone should remember about small engines is this: Take the time to understand the basic workings of your lawn mower, golf cart, motorcycle, snow mobile or other small engine vehicle so that you can better maintain and prevent breakdowns in the future
